Morales leads Bolivia vote for fourth term

La Paz, Bolivia – President Evo Morales was in the lead in early returns from the first round of Sunday’s presidential election in Bolivia, but with less than a ten percent margin over his closest opponent, former President Carlos Mesa, the election appeared to be headed into a run-off. Gantz party says no to Netanyahu-led unity government

Benny Gantz, the leader of Blue and White party, has rejected an offer by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u to join forces in a governing coalition under the incumbent. Malawi protests spread after disputed election

Police and protesters clashed in three cities in Malawi on Thursday during countrywide demonstrations over the disputed result of last month’s presidential election. India votes Modi back with landmark mandate

New Delhi, India – Prime Minister Narendra Modi‘s Hindu nationalist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) is on course to a landslide victory in the Indian elections and is set to return to power.
